A Short Term Apartment Rentals in Hyde Park SA agreement should include the address of the property being leased, the dates and times the renter will have access to the property, age, and maximum occupancy rules, payment policies, check out procedures, cancellation policies and the rules connected with the property, such as rules affecting pets, smoking, and pool or utility use. If the property is located in a location where storms or hurricanes may occur, a clause may be added if there's a mandatory evacuation that allows for cancellations or refunds.

The contract should also include a cancellation policy which will deter a renter from backing out of the trade. The contract should include a good faith clause that will release the renter from the contract if a calamity occurs before the rental and renders the property uninhabitable if the property is in a location prone to natural disasters such as floods, hurricanes or earthquakes.
Have all conditions in writing for the vacation home rental,. The contract needs to say the place of the property, dates of rent payment schedule, entire rental price and leasing. Any individual policies like policies relating to smoking, pets, and occupancy limits also need to be in the contract. Include a damages clause, which specifies monetary repercussions affecting any damages and deposit rules.
